Early Years

Floyd Mayweather Jr. was born on February 24, 1977, in Grand Rapids, Michigan. He was born into a family of boxers; his father, Floyd Mayweather Sr., was a former welterweight contender, and his uncles, Roger and Jeff Mayweather, were also professional boxers. Growing up in a boxing household, it's no surprise that Floyd was introduced to the sport at a young age.

Despite facing numerous challenges, including poverty and family struggles, Mayweather's passion for boxing flourished. He began boxing at the age of 7 and quickly showcased his talent. By the time he was a teenager, he had already won numerous amateur titles, including the National Golden Gloves Championship.

The Boxing Career

Floyd Mayweather Jr.'s professional career began in 1996, and he quickly proved to be a force to be reckoned with in the boxing world. His exceptional speed, defensive skills, and tactical intelligence set him apart from his competitors.

Professional Debut

Mayweather made his professional debut on October 11, 1996, against Roberto Apodaca, winning by a unanimous decision. This victory marked the beginning of an illustrious career that would see him rise through the ranks to become one of the greatest boxers of all time.

Major Fights and Titles

Throughout his career, Mayweather faced numerous legendary opponents, including:

  • Oscar De La Hoya
  • Manny Pacquiao
  • Saul "Canelo" Alvarez
  • Ricky Hatton

His fight against Manny Pacquiao in 2015 was particularly notable, as it was one of the most anticipated bouts in boxing history. Mayweather won the match by unanimous decision, further solidifying his legacy.

Business Ventures

Floyd Mayweather Jr. is not only a successful boxer but also a savvy businessman. He founded Mayweather Promotions, which has played a significant role in promoting his fights and those of other fighters. His financial acumen has allowed him to capitalize on his fame, making him one of the highest-paid athletes in the world.

In addition to boxing promotions, Mayweather has ventured into various business opportunities, including:

  • Real estate investments
  • Merchandising and branding
  • Social media promotions

Legacy

Floyd Mayweather Jr.'s legacy in the world of boxing is undeniable. He retired with an impeccable record of 50 wins and 0 losses, a feat that few athletes can claim. His defensive style and ability to adapt in the ring have inspired a new generation of boxers.

Moreover, Mayweather's impact extends beyond boxing. He has become a cultural icon, known for his catchphrases, flashy lifestyle, and philanthropic efforts. His contributions to the sport and his influence on popular culture will be remembered for years to come.
